obs-outputs: Remove support for "RTMP Go Away" feature (#8959)

Meta have filed a patent application on the Go Away feature. This goes
against the spirit of free software and puts the use of this feature in
questionable legal status, so let's remove this code until the patent
situation is resolved.

This reverts commits a593fe6755 and
dada82fec1.
